WebIn physics, a tilted surface is called an inclined plane. Objects are known to accelerate down inclined planes because of an unbalanced force. To understand this type of motion, it is important to analyze the forces acting upon an object on an inclined plane. WebAn inclined plane, also known as a ramp, is a flat supporting surface tilted at an angle, with one end higher than the other.
